Avancerade PowerShell-tricks för administratörer

Senaste uppdatering: 20/03/2025
Författare: Daniel Terrasa

  • PowerShell är ett kraftfullt verktyg för att automatisera uppgifter på Windows-system.
  • Tillåter avancerad hantering av processer, tjänster och nätverk genom kommandon och skript.
  • Dess förmåga att manipulera filer, köra program och konfigurera servrar gör den oumbärlig.
  • Genom att använda cmdlets och moduler utökas din IT-administration och säkerhetsfunktioner.
Avancerade PowerShell-0-tricks

PowerShell Det är ett av de mest kraftfulla verktygen som IT-proffs, systemadministratörer och automationsentusiaster kan använda. Även om många känner till de grundläggande kommandona, är det få som faktiskt utnyttjar sin avancerade potential. I den här artikeln kommer vi att utforska några av de Avancerade PowerShell-tricks mer användbar.

Desde los grundläggande kommandon tills specialiserade konfigurationer, Här hittar du många sätt att förbättra systemhanteringen, optimera processer och få ut det mesta av detta kraftfulla skriptspråk.. Oavsett om du är en nybörjare som vill fördjupa dig i ämnet eller en erfaren elev som vill ta dina kunskaper till nästa nivå, kommer detta att vara av intresse för dig.

Varför använda PowerShell istället för CMD?

Om du någonsin har använt raden av Windows-kommandon (CMD), du har säkert undrat varför du ska byta till PowerShell. Svaret är enkelt: PowerShell är mycket mer kraftfull, flexibel och mångsidig. Det låter dig inte bara köra individuella kommandon, utan har också ett avancerat skriptspråk, vilket gör det till ett viktigt verktyg för systemadministration.

  • Automatización avanzada: PowerShell låter dig automatisera tråkiga uppgifter med hjälp av anpassningsbara skript.
  • Interaktion med API:er och system: Du kan enkelt komma åt arkiv, databaser och molntjänster.
  • Mayor control y personalización: Medan CMD bara erbjuder grundläggande kommandon, gör PowerShell det enkelt att skapa skript och interagera med filer och system på avancerade sätt.
Exklusivt innehåll - Klicka här  Så här ändrar du skärmens uppdateringsfrekvens i Windows

Hur man öppnar PowerShell i Windows

För att börja använda detta kraftfulla verktyg, innan du lär dig de avancerade tricken i PowerShell, måste du först veta hur du startar det på ditt Windows-operativsystem. Det finns flera sätt att göra detta:

  • Desde el menú de inicio: Skriv "PowerShell" i sökfältet och välj Windows PowerShell. Om du behöver utökade behörigheter högerklickar du och väljer Kör som administratör.
  • Använda en kortkommando: Trycka Vinst + X och välj Windows Terminal (Admin) en el listado.
  • Från kommandotolken: Öppna CMD och skriv "powershell" och tryck sedan på Enter.

När du har öppnat det kan du börja skriva kommandon direkt eller skapa skript för att automatisera mer komplexa processer.

Avancerade PowerShell-tricks

Viktiga grundläggande kommandon i PowerShell

För de som precis har börjat i den här miljön är det viktigt att känna till några av de viktiga grundläggande kommandon som gör det lättare att navigera och använda PowerShell:

  • Get-Help: Visar information om alla kommandon som är tillgängliga i PowerShell.
  • Get-Command: Lista alla kommandon som är tillgängliga på systemet.
  • Get-process: Visar en lista över alla pågående processer.
  • Stop-Process: Avslutar en specifik process med dess namn eller identifierare.
  • Get-Service: Listar alla tjänster installerade på systemet med deras status.
Exklusivt innehåll - Klicka här  Fel 0x0000007E i Windows: orsaker och lösningar

Automatisera uppgifter med PowerShell

Låt oss ta saken upp ett snäpp och titta på några avancerade PowerShell-trick. En av höjdpunkterna med detta verktyg är dess förmåga att automatisera uppgifter. Detta uppnås genom manus och cmdlets som låter dig utföra komplexa åtgärder genom att helt enkelt utföra ett kommando.

Crear un script básico

För att komma igång med automatisering öppnar du helt enkelt PowerShell ISE eller en textredigerare och skriver ett skript med tillägg .ps1. Här är ett enkelt exempel:

$fecha = Get-Date
Write-Output "La fecha actual es: $fecha"

Spara det här skriptet som "my_script.ps1" och kör det från PowerShell för att se resultatet.

Schemalägg en uppgift med PowerShell

Om du behöver köra ett skript automatiskt med specifika intervall kan du använda Programador de Tareas de Windows. Para ello, hay que seguir estos pasos:

  1. Öppna Task Scheduler och skapa en ny grundläggande uppgift.
  2. Välj hur ofta du vill att den ska köras.
  3. I åtgärden, välj "Starta ett program" och välj "powershell.exe".
  4. I argument lägger du till sökvägen till ditt skript (till exempel "C:\Scripts\my_script.ps1").
  5. Spara uppgiften och kontrollera att den körs korrekt.
Exklusivt innehåll - Klicka här  Bästa Keypirinha-lanseringsalternativen

Avancerade PowerShell-4-tricks

 

Avancerade PowerShell-trick: Cmdlets, moduler och skript

Mer avancerade PowerShell-trick: användningen av avancerade cmdlets, moduler och skript. Därefter kommer vi att utforska några av dessa funktioner:

Importar y exportar datos

PowerShell låter dig arbeta med data i olika format, som CSV och JSON. Några användbara cmdlets inkluderar:

  • Export-CSV: Spara data i CSV-format.
  • Import-CSV: Ladda data från en CSV-fil.
  • ConvertTo-Json: Konverterar data till JSON-format.
  • ConvertFrom-Json: Importera data från JSON.

Uso de módulos

Moduler i PowerShell låter dig utöka dess kapacitet genom att importera ytterligare funktioner. För att söka efter tillgängliga moduler, använd dessa kommandon:

Find-Module

För att sedan installera dem:

Install-Module -Name NombreDelModulo

Och för att ladda en modul i din session:

Import-Module NombreDelModulo

PowerShell är ett extremt kraftfullt verktyg som gör det möjligt för systemadministratörer och IT-proffs att uppnå en ny nivå av automatisering och kontroll. Att lära sig dessa avancerade PowerShell-trick och tillämpa deras skript i ditt dagliga liv kan göra stor skillnad i Förbättra din operativa effektivitet och optimera din tid.